I have known about the existence of this place for years, but it had never crossed my mind to visit it. That changed the day my friend suggested we meet there with our families—his wife and mine—since he knows the owner of the café. Of course, I couldn’t say no to free treats, so we agreed to meet at this café for the first time, after knowing about it for so long. The café is located within the town centre, making it convenient to access. It also offers an open-aired seating area for smokers, which adds an extra option for those who prefer to sit outdoors. Things started off really well. The place looked interesting, and I was hungry for breakfast, so I was eager to give it a try. However, the first thing that caught my attention was the seating area—it was quite tight, especially for someone chunky like me. It’s obvious that having a meal comfortably requires not just a decent seat, but also enough space for free movement. Unfortunately, this was disappointing. The issue wasn’t just the limited space between the seat and the table, but also how cramped it was sitting side by side with others. It made the experience a bit uncomfortable. Nevertheless, we managed to settle in and made the best of it. Once we got seated, we asked for the menu. I must say, the menu had plenty of options, which was a pleasant surprise. After taking our time to browse, we decided to go with a Mediterranean/Turkish breakfast, a cheese omelette, and a cup of tea for each of us. These have now become my go-to orders whenever I visit a café—as long as they’re available. One of the first things I noticed was the cleanliness, which was satisfactory and met my expectations. It’s always reassuring when a place feels clean and well-maintained. When our food arrived, I was impressed by the portion sizes—they were quite generous, which is something I always appreciate. The Mediterranean breakfast spread had a variety of items that were fresh and well-prepared, while the cheese omelette was fluffy and flavorful. As for the tea, it was served in mugs rather than a teapot. While the mugs weren’t necessarily bad, I would have much preferred if they served the tea in a pot. There’s just something about tea served in a pot that makes the experience more enjoyable, especially since you get the added benefit of a little extra hot water for refills. I think it’s a small touch that places like this could implement to make their service more desirable. Overall, the experience had its ups and downs. The café offers an interesting atmosphere, and the food was satisfying in terms of quality and portion size. However, the tight seating arrangement and the lack of a teapot for tea are things I believe could be improved. At the end of the day, it’s about creating a comfortable and enjoyable environment for customers, and a few adjustments could go a long way in elevating the experience. I’m glad we finally visited this place, and while it’s not perfect, it’s a spot worth checking out for a hearty breakfast—as long as you don’t mind squeezing into your seat!

This is a little gem of a cafe. Returned many times. Had the chicken kebab was very nice and a generous portion. Got food envy my husband had Carbonara was delicious! I like their breakfasts too. Cash only. Worth a visit.

Friendly and very accommodating. Family of 5 ate breakfast with no problems or concerns. Food was quick and fresh, with the children being looked after first. Will definitely return some time soon.
